]> git.stg.codes - stg.git/blob - doc/xslt/params/preferred.mediaobject.role.xml
Fixed parsers.
[stg.git] / doc / xslt / params / preferred.mediaobject.role.xml
1 <refentry xmlns="http://docbook.org/ns/docbook"
2           xmlns:xlink="http://www.w3.org/1999/xlink"
3           xmlns:xi="http://www.w3.org/2001/XInclude"
4           xmlns:src="http://nwalsh.com/xmlns/litprog/fragment"
5           xmlns:xsl="http://www.w3.org/1999/XSL/Transform"
6           version="5.0" xml:id="preferred.mediaobject.role">
7 <refmeta>
8 <refentrytitle>preferred.mediaobject.role</refentrytitle>
9 <refmiscinfo class="other" otherclass="datatype">string</refmiscinfo>
10 </refmeta>
11 <refnamediv>
12 <refname>preferred.mediaobject.role</refname>
13 <refpurpose>Select which mediaobject to use based on
14 this value of an object's <tag class="attribute">role</tag> attribute.
15 </refpurpose>
16 </refnamediv>
17
18 <refsynopsisdiv>
19 <src:fragment xml:id="preferred.mediaobject.role.frag">
20 <xsl:param name="preferred.mediaobject.role"/>
21 </src:fragment>
22 </refsynopsisdiv>
23
24 <refsection><info><title>Description</title></info>
25
26 <para>A mediaobject may contain several objects such as imageobjects.
27 If the parameter <parameter>use.role.for.mediaobject</parameter> is
28 non-zero, then the <literal>role</literal> attribute on
29 <tag>imageobject</tag>s and other objects within a
30 <tag>mediaobject</tag> container will be used to select which object
31 will be used.  If one of the objects has a role value that matches the
32 <parameter>preferred.mediaobject.role</parameter> parameter, then it
33 has first priority for selection.  If more than one has such a role
34 value, the first one is used.
35 </para>
36 <para>
37 See the <parameter>use.role.for.mediaobject</parameter> parameter
38 for the sequence of selection.</para>
39 </refsection>
40 </refentry>